Digital Therapeutics (DTx) – An Overview 

DTx emerged in the early 2000s as a tool for promoting a healthy lifestyle and managing chronic conditions. By 2015, it had evolved into a regulated field, undergoing clinical trials and compliance checks to ensure safety and efficacy. Unlike general health apps, DTx solutions require rigorous regulatory approvals and are delivered via mobile apps, web platforms, and wearables. 

Key Features of DTx 

  • Scientific Validation: Proven efficacy through clinical trials. 
  • Personalization: AI-driven solutions tailor treatments to individual needs. 
  • Accessibility: Digital platforms provide care to remote and underserved populations. 
  • Seamless Integration: Syncs with electronic health records (EHRs) to enhance provider-patient communication.

Regulatory Landscape & Compliance 

DTx is governed by stringent regulations worldwide to ensure patient safety and efficacy. The Health Technology Assessment (HTA) & Acquittics framework plays a critical role in evaluating digital health solutions. Additionally, FDA’s Software as a Medical Device (SaMD) guidelines, Europe’s MDR (Medical Device Regulation), and HIPAA-compliant security standards ensure privacy and efficacy. 

Recent advancements include the Good Machine Learning Practice (GMLP) guidelines, shaping AI-driven digital health technologies by establishing best practices for development and assessment. New regulatory updates continue to enhance transparency and standardization in the digital therapeutics space. 

Digital Therapeutics Market Dynamics 

The global DTx market was valued at $5.6 billion in 2023 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 25% through 2030. Other forecasts indicate that the market could reach $73.09 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 28.23%. The rapid adoption of DTx is driven by technological advancements, regulatory support, and an increasing prevalence of chronic diseases. 

Market Drivers 

  • Rising chronic diseases such as diabetes and cardiovascular disorders. 
  • AI-driven personalized treatments enhancing DTx effectiveness. 
  • Strong regulatory frameworks fostering credibility. 
  • Expansion of telehealth and remote patient monitoring. 
  • Growing investments and pharma-tech collaborations. 

Market Challenges 

  • Regulatory hurdles delaying product approvals. 
  • Limited awareness and adoption among healthcare providers. 
  • Data security concerns in handling sensitive patient information. 
  • Integration challenges with existing healthcare systems. 

Market Opportunities 

  • Expansion into mental health and behavioral therapy. 
  • AI-driven precision medicine for real-time interventions. 
  • Increased smartphone penetration in emerging markets. 
  • Pharma-tech collaborations driving innovation.
